bge-small-en-v1.5

This is a community-hosted ONNX export of BGE-small-en-v1.5, a 33M-parameter English-only embedding model from BAAI. It supports both PyTorch and ONNX inference with safetensors weights, and is compatible with HuggingFace Text Embeddings Inference (TEI) and Azure deployment. The model is small enough to run on CPU at useful throughput for real-time retrieval.

Use cases

  • Semantic search over English document collections
  • RAG retrieval step with low-latency CPU embedding
  • Sentence-level clustering and duplicate detection
  • Embedding sidecar service in CPU-only cloud environments
  • Cost-effective embedding in high-volume pipelines

Pros

  • ONNX export enables CPU inference at production throughput
  • 33M parameters means minimal memory overhead compared to larger embedders
  • Compatible with HuggingFace TEI for drop-in deployment
  • MIT license with no restrictions on commercial use
  • Sentence-transformers integration for plug-and-play retrieval

Cons

  • English-only; unsuitable for multilingual or code embedding tasks
  • Small model size means it underperforms larger embedders on complex queries
  • BGE-small-v1.5 is an older checkpoint; BGE-M3 and later are more capable
  • Community ONNX export may differ from BAAI's official quantization settings
  • Low like count suggests limited community validation of ONNX accuracy

How does bge-small-en-v1.5 compare to OpenAI's text-embedding-3 endpoints?

Hosted embeddings remove ops complexity and update transparently, but cost scales linearly with traffic and lock you into the provider's vector format. Self-hosting bge-small-en-v1.5 flips that: fixed hardware cost, full control over the embedding space, but you own the deployment, scaling, and benchmark drift.

Can I use bge-small-en-v1.5 commercially?

mit is a permissive license, so commercial use including modification and distribution is allowed. Read the actual license text on the model card to confirm — license tags can be misapplied.

What should I check before depending on bge-small-en-v1.5 in production?

Three things: (1) the license text — assume nothing from the tag alone; (2) the most recent issues on the HuggingFace repo to gauge how the maintainers respond to bug reports; (3) reproducibility — run the model card's stated benchmark on your own hardware and confirm the numbers match within 1-2%. Discrepancies usually mean different precision or a tokenizer version mismatch.
